Understanding the Welcome Bonus

The core of QBet’s appeal is its **100% First Deposit Match Bonus**, granting up to **£300**. At first glance, this seems generous, but let’s dissect what this really means for your wallet.

  • **Wagering Requirement**: A hefty **35x** (thirty-five times) the bonus amount. This means if you deposit £100, you must wager a whopping **£3,500** before you can withdraw any winnings.
  • **Maximum Bet**: While playing through the bonus, your maximum stake is limited to **£5** per spin. This restriction can make it tougher to clear the wagering requirement efficiently.
  • **Time Frame**: You must meet the wagering requirements within **30 days**, or you’ll forfeit the bonus and any associated winnings. This can be quite restrictive.

Game Selection and Contribution to Wagering

When it comes to the types of games that contribute towards the wagering requirements, QBet Casino features a substantial selection. However, not all games contribute equally:

Game Type Contribution to Wagering
Slots 100%
Table Games 10%
Live Casino 0%

As you can see, if you’re a fan of table games or live dealer games, you’ll find your progress slowing down significantly. Only **10%** of your wagers on table games count towards the requirement, while live casino bets contribute nothing at all. This could be a major pitfall for players who enjoy a varied gaming experience.
